Average Cutting, Punching, and Press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ders, Metal and Plastic Salary in Gettysburg, PA

The average salary for a Cutting, Punching, and Press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ders, Metal and Plastic in Gettysburg, PA is $43,960.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market. Notably, Gettysburg, PA is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 1.38x higher than average.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$43,960 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 7.4%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$51,640.
  • Outlook: The current demand for Cutting, Punching, and Press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ders, Metal and Plastics is stable, with a local workforce of approximately 50 professionals. This role remains a specialized component of the broader Gettysburg, PA economy.
